With a sustained rally over the past eight sessions delivering a remarkable 42.96% gain, Vapi Enterprise Ltd surged to a fresh 52-week high of Rs 171.55 on 3 Aug 2026, outpacing its sector by 4.49% today and signalling robust price momentum.
Broad-Based Technical Strength Lifts Vapi Enterprise Ltd to 52-Week High of Rs 171.55

Price Milestone and Market Context

The journey from a 52-week low of Rs 89.55 to the current peak represents a near doubling in value, underscoring a powerful uptrend in Vapi Enterprise Ltd. This surge comes amid a mixed market backdrop where the Sensex, after an initial gap-up opening of 788.70 points, retreated by 241.52 points to trade at 78,641.82, a modest 0.7% gain. Notably, several indices including the S&P BSE MidCap Select and SmallCap Select hit new 52-week highs, reflecting pockets of strength in the broader market. Meanwhile, mega-cap stocks led the gains, contrasting with the micro-cap stature of Vapi Enterprise Ltd, which has carved out its own momentum in the Paper, Forest & Jute Products sector. Technical Indicators Paint a Bullish Picture

The technical landscape for Vapi Enterprise Ltd reveals a compelling alignment of momentum indicators, particularly on the weekly timeframe.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) is bullish on both weekly and monthly charts, signalling sustained upward momentum. Complementing this, Bollinger Bands are also bullish across these timeframes, indicating price strength with volatility expansion supporting the rally. The Know Sure Thing (KST) oscillator shows a bullish reading weekly, though it diverges with a bearish stance monthly, suggesting some caution over longer horizons.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is bearish on the weekly chart, hinting at short-term overbought conditions, while no monthly RSI signal is present. Dow Theory readings are mildly bullish on both weekly and monthly scales, reinforcing the prevailing uptrend. The On-Balance Volume (OBV) data is unavailable, limiting volume-based confirmation. Daily moving averages present a mildly bearish signal, but the stock is trading above all key moving averages (5, 20, 50, 100, and 200 days), a classic hallmark of strong technical momentum.
